body{
color: #333333;
margin-left: 0em;
margin-right: 0em;
margin-top: 0em;
margin-bottom: 0em;
padding : 0;
text-align : center;
background-image:url(image/back.gif);
background-repeat:repeat-y;
background-position:center;
}

p {
  font-size: 10pt;
}

#contents{
width: 800px;
text-align:left;
font-size:13px;
padding: 5px 30px 20px 30px;
line-height:170%;
}

.content{
text-align:left;
font-size:13px;
padding: 5px 30px 20px 30px;
line-height:170%;
}


.f8 {
  font-size: 8pt;
  line-height: 1.5
}

.f9 {
  font-size: 9pt;
  line-height: 1.2
}

.f9_c {
  font-size: 9pt;
  text-align: center;
  line-height: 1.5
}

.f10 {
  font-size: 10pt;
  line-height: 1.5
}

.f10_c {
  font-size: 10pt;
  text-align: center;
  line-height: 1.5
}

.date {
  font-size: 8pt;
  text-align: right;
  color: #666666
}

.number {
  list-style-type: decimal
}

.blue { background-image: url(image/blue.gif);
 }

 .white {   background: #ffffff;
 }



A:unknown { COLOR: #000080 }
A:link { COLOR: #0000CD; TEXT-DECORATION: underline }
A:visited { COLOR: #0000CD; TEXT-DECORATION: underline }
A:hover { COLOR: #FF4500; TEXT-DECORATION: underline }

A.navi:link { COLOR: #0000CD; TEXT-DECORATION: none }
A.navi:visited { COLOR: #0000CD; TEXT-DECORATION: none }
A.navi:hover { COLOR: #FF4500; TEXT-DECORATION: underline }


#photo_right {
  float: right;
  margin-left: 0.3em;
  margin-bottom: 0.3em
}

#photo_left {
  float: left;
  margin-right: 0.5em;
  margin-bottom: 0.5em
}

#contena{
width: 800px;
margin: 0 auto 0 auto;
padding: 0;
background-image:url(image/back.jpg);
color: #000000;
position : relative;
text-align: left;
}

.youtube {
font-size:13px;
line-height:140%;
padding: 20px;
border-left:1px solid #cccccc;
border-right:1px solid #cccccc;
border-bottom:1px solid #cccccc;
border-top:1px solid #cccccc;
}

.title {
width: 620px;
font-size: 13pt;
font-weight: bold;
text-align: left;
line-height: 1.5;
color: #000000;
padding:5px 5px 5px 5px;
border-left:10px solid #990033;
border-right:0px solid #990033;
border-bottom:1px solid #990033;
border-top:0px solid #990033;
}

.title2 {
width: 600px;
font-size: 13pt;
font-weight: bold;
text-align: left;
line-height: 1.5;
color: #000000;
padding:5px 5px 5px 5px;
border-left:0px solid #990033;
border-right:0px solid #990033;
border-bottom:1px solid #990033;
border-top:1px solid #990033;
}

.bun {
width: 600px;
font-size: 10pt;
text-align: left;
line-height: 1.5;
color: #000000;
padding:5px 5px 5px 5px;
}

.bun_ {
font-size: 10pt;
text-align: left;
line-height: 1.5;
color: #000000;
padding:5px 5px 5px 5px;
}

.bun_c {
font-size: 10pt;
text-align: center;
line-height: 1.3;
color: #000000;
}

.down {
text-align:center;
font-size:12px;
line-height:150%;
background-image:url(image/down.gif);
width: 800px;
height: 85px;
vertical-align: bottom;
}

.system {
width: 620px;
font-size: 13pt;
font-weight: bold;
text-align: left;
line-height: 1.5;
color: #000000;
padding:5px 5px 5px 5px;
border-left:10px solid #666666;
border-right:0px solid #cccccc;
border-bottom:1px solid #666666;
border-top:0px solid #cccccc;
}